Hi all. I know it is hard to see from the pics but I am worried that my Bella is not growing properly. When I see pics of other babies at this age she seems very little. We had another bad night last night. This time she peed on my bed. We weren't sleeping. She followed me in there, jumped on my bed and just peed! I am going to get her to the vet sat. because I am feeling like there must be a problem.

How old is Bella?

I too worried that my 6 month old was not "big" enough as compared to other puppy pics on this forum. But each Basset is unique in its own way!

I would do a "healthy puppy" checkup at your vet to make sure everything's fine. The $90 spent is worth the worry if you need peace of mind. However, peeing in the bed is often a behavioral issue and may need to be addressed from a training perspective and not a medical perspective.

Fred was a little bit underweight when I first got him. I was afraid and I took him to the vet. The vet said he was healthy and he would get bigger as he continued to grow. Well, the vet was right. Fred is 1yr and and 4mths and he is 44lbs. Give it some time. She is still a young pup. As far as the peeing goes, put her on a schedule. Between 3mths to 1 yr, I took Fred out every 15-20 minutes, even in the wee hours in the morning. During the young months, they don't have bladder control yet. After she gets about 1yr old, she won't pee until you take her out, if you get her on a schedule. Its hard at first, but you'll get the hang of it, just as I did. Consistency is the KEY!
